Bottle at Internationales Berliner Bierfestival 2016. (my first one from Mongolia) Pale golden with a large white head. Aroma of grass and grain. Similar taste. The finish was a bit sweet and with a low bitterness. Better than expected.

Can (from earlier tasting notes). Pale yellow color with quickly vanishing small white foamy head, doughy aroma, sweetish taste with a metallic tang, abrupt finish. Generic, and not too good lager.

Bottle split at LKS HeIgHtS, thanks to Daniel, 21/04/15. Clear pale yellow with a moderate white covering that quickly dissipates. Nose is pale malt, grain, faint cereal, paper, very thin and uncommunicative. Taste comprises papery notes, metallic nip, vague citric elelement, straw, pale malt, grain husk. Medium bodied, spritzy carbonation, semi dring close. Blurgh - this is pap.
